
Marjolein Cleaver
Occupational Therapist
I am passionate about seeing young people empowered to know who they are and make their own choices to become grounded adults. Teenage years can be a difficult time to navigate, for parents and young people alike, and sometimes some short term support can make all the difference. As an occupational therapist I use creativity and practical strategies alongside plenty of listening and a solution focused approach to support my clients.
I especially work with neurodiverse young people to help them understand how their brains work and how to play to their strengths. We work together to find coping strategies for the things that are more difficult. I also work with young people who experience anxiety, low mood or who struggle with their friendships or big life changes.
I am available to deliver workshops and training on neurodiversity and have delivered training on this to school staff, charities and workplaces. Having a neuro-affirmative approach does not need to be daunting or difficult and can make the world of difference to neurodiverse and neurotypical people alike. I am passionate about sharing practical tools that can support neurodiverse people in a variety of settings or to support with reasonable adjustments at work.
I also offer supervision to OTs looking to start in independent practise, neurodiverse OTs or people working in a mental health support role and caring professions. Contact me to chat about your support needs and if I am the right fit for you.
